Abstract: Abstract In Chap. 0 , we gave an application with a Markov chainMarkov chain represented by $$ X^x_{n +1} =\Psi ( X^x_n, U_{n +1} ) ,\quad X^x_0 =x, $$ X n + 1 x = Ψ ( X n x , U n + 1 ) , X 0 x = x , where $$U_1 ,\ldots ,U_n ,\ldots $$ U 1 , … , U n , … was a sequence of i.i.d. random variables uniformly distributed on [0, 1] representing the Monte Carlo drawings. If the Un are erroneous this requires two opérations which are studied in this chapter: defining the product of error structures and the image of an error structure under a mapping.
